Received Sad News. While visiting with relatives in this city Tuesday, Mrs. Charles Harned of near Plainville, received a message stating that her home had been destroyed by fire and that nothing had been saved from the building. The fire started from a defective flue and occured at a time when all of the family except her young daughter, Ethel, were away from home. Mrs. Harned left for Plainville on the early train Wed nesday morning. In a letter to her sister, Mrs. Joseph McAtee, Mrs. Harned states that their loss is com plete, ploothing at all having been saved from their home. Mrs. Harn ed is a sister of John Huebner of this city.
